From 1b7debcc040189f2090c0759c34eaa4037a6c4c9 Mon Sep 17 00:00:00 2001 From: Martin Willi Date: Tue, 17 Apr 2012 09:36:39 +0200 Subject: [PATCH] Keep COOKIEs enabled once threshold is hit, until we see no COOKIEs for a few secs Toggling COOKIEs on/off is problematic: After doing a COOKIE exchange as initiator, we can't know if the completing IKE_SA_INIT message is to our first request or the one with the COOKIE. If the responder just enabled/disabled COOKIEs and packets get retransmitted, both might be true.
